well most people dont like it but the SLP cat back is by far the loudest exhaust for a mustang, i think it sounds ok but its not the traditional 5.0 sound. i prefer the sound of a H pipe over an X. the X is more of that racey sound to me where an H is more of that muscle car tone imo. i have 40 series flows with a bbk H and i love it.
